This randomized controlled study aims to evaluate the efficacy and safety of the flexible and navigable suction ureteral access sheath (NTFS-UAS) compared to the traditional access sheath (T-UAS) in patients undergoing retrograde intrarenal surgery (RIRS). Patients presenting to the Urology OPD and scheduled for RIRS will be randomized into two groups using software. One group will use the traditional access sheath, while the other will use the NTFS-UAS.
Study Parameters
Stone Clearance Rate
Duration of Surgery
Stone-Free Rate: Assessed at Day 1, 1 month, and 3 months postoperatively.
Need for Ancillary Procedures
Complication Rates: Including infection rates.
Imaging and Measurement
Radiopaque Calculi: Patients with stones having a Hounsfield Unit (HU) of more than 1000 will have their residual stone bulk and clearance rates compared using X-ray imaging.
Radiolucent Calculi: Patients with stones having a HU of less than 1000 will undergo CT scans to compare stone bulk in the preoperative and postoperative periods.
This study will provide comprehensive data to determine which access sheath is superior in terms of surgical duration, stone clearance, ancillary procedure requirements, and infection rates.
